The Kane Area School District is a small, rural, public school district located in southwestern McKean County and parts of Elk County in northwestern Pennsylvania in the United States, near the Allegheny National Forest. They are known as the Kane Wolves. The district encompasses an area of approximately 250 square miles (650 km2) and employs about 98 teachers, and 88 full-time and part-time support personnel.

The students of the Mount Jewett borough attend school in the Kane Area School District, even though the borough is surrounded by Hamlin Township—belonging to neighboring Smethport Area School District. (See map of school district on right).
